First UNESCO International Day of Caves and Karst (Postojna, Slovenia, 10-13 September 2026)

In 2025, UNESCO proclaimed the 13th of September as the International Day of Caves and Karst (IDCK). The first celebration of this event will take place in Postojna (Slovenia), on 10-13 September 2026, organised by the Karst Research Institute ZRC SAZU and the International Union Of Speleology (UIS).

The celebration will take the form of an international scientific conference, with keynote lectures and oral presentations from participants. The preliminary programme also includes two field excursions: one to the Škocjan Caves and Pivka Intermittent Lakes; the other to the Planina Cave, natural bridges in Rakov Škocjan, and Cerknica Polje. Other events are planned: a Meeting of Speleologists, 3D cave presentations, as well as the official IDCK ceremony in the Postojna Cave!

Reports by IAG Grant Holders – ICG 2026 and Young Geomorphologists Training Program (Christchurch, New Zealand, 2-6 February 2026)

The International Conference on Geomorphology 2026 took place in Christchurch (New Zealand) on 2-6 February 2026. Around the conference, from January 30th to February 7th, was also organised the Young Geomorphologists Training Program. The IAG provided 20 grants to help Young Geomorphologists to attend the conference and the Training Program. Congratulations to all Grant Holders!

During the Training Program, Grant Holders participated in a wide variety of events: field trips, different workshops, social events, networking events… Overall, they are all grateful for these Grants which allowed them to participate in an event they describe as an “unforgettable” and “highly rewarding” experience. They notably highlight that the conference was “very well organised”, and praise the “cultural discovery” of New Zealand’s native people that was part of the conference.
